artist bio

Carl Frederik Sørensen was a Danish marine painter, renowned for his depictions of ships and seascapes. He captured the dramatic beauty and power of the sea, influencing generations of Scandinavian artists.

what you'll learn

Studying Sørensen's work allows students to understand the Romantic era's fascination with nature and the sublime, while also learning techniques for rendering realistic and atmospheric seascapes.
